Zinc and lead are usually present concomitantly in Zn PB ores and waste.It has developed a process for selectively leaching Hydrometallurgical cleaner and Recover zinc (Zn), a Mineral compound that contains LEAD (PB), and Zinc sulfide, Crushed Rock or mineral particles untreated unconsolidatedWaste of grinding and / or waste material containing zinc sulfide, whether or not agglomerated operation without need of Smelting and Refining. It has been discovered that is a combination of selected effective oxidant and alkali metal hydroxide.It employs a lixiviant for example that is a mixture of Sodium hydroxide (NaOH) and sodium hypochlorite (NaOCl) to selectively dissolve zinc Sulphide in high pH at Standard temperature and pressure (STP). The Kinetics of leaching with the variant (preferably effect of the concentration of Sodium hydroxide and sodium hypochlorite) were investigated systematically.The ore feeding containing diverse group of Minerals, for example, sulphides and carbonates can also conveniently treated to selectively Recover and almost quantitatively Zinc as ZINC CARBONATE of high purity. This technology can be used in situ or ex situ based on the softness of a particular type of ore deposit and mineral food.
